JustInsurance offers pre-license education courses for aspiring agents, and it’s expanding in Miami

JustInsurance is an EdTech and InsurTech platform that helps prospective insurance agents get trained and licensed to sell life insurance and health insurance. Justin vom Eigen, the company’s founder and CEO, started the company in 2018 and began providing insurance education courses in 2022.

“We’ve really been pushing it publicly for the last few years,” said vom Eigen [pictured above]. “I wanted to make sure we had a refined product.”

JustInsurance is headquartered in Puerto Rico, but will soon have a location in Miami’s Brickell district. “We have a lot of agency partners that we work with who live in Brickell, so it’s just kind of a natural expansion area,” said vom Eigen, who also previously lived in South Florida.

JustInsurance’s platform uses AI-powered practice exams, interactive video content, and automated progress tracking to make pre-licensing and continuing education faster, more efficient, and engaging. “We work with agency owners who hire insurance agents and they use our courses for their candidates,” said vom Eigen, whose previous work experience was in selling cars.

Students using JustInsurance complete courses up to 30 percent faster than traditional ways, vom Eigen said. Agencies can view real-time dashboards that track their candidates’ performance.

Tens of thousands of people have already taken the courses offered by JustInsurance, he added. All of the clients are in the U.S.

The Brickell location will serve as a business development and training space, supporting professional workshops and networking events for prospective agents, local agencies and for those who work in the industry, vom Eigen said. “Opening here lets us meet students and partners face-to-face in one of the country’s most dynamic business communities.”

Vom Eigen wants to help position Miami as a national leader in insurance education and professional development and said he plans to collaborate with local community organizations to promote career readiness and financial literacy.

JustInsurance currently employs 15 people, working in marketing, programming, customer support and in managing clients. Vom Eigen said he plans to add another 25 employees to his Miami team over the next six months to a year, and that 35% to 50% of the new hires would be in tech forward jobs.

JustInsurance currently has a temporary office space in Brickell but plans to expand into a more permanent presence there in the next few months.
